ギガ

"ギガ" (giga) is a Japanese word borrowed from English, meaning "billion" or used as a prefix denoting "gigabyte" in digital contexts.


The word 'ギガ' in this context refers to gigabytes (GB), a unit of digital information storage or data capacity used commonly in mobile data plans.

スマホのデータ容量が足りなくなったので、追加でギガを購入しました。

I ran out of data capacity on my smartphone, so I purchased additional gigabytes.


Here, 'ギガ' refers to the size of the video file, expressed in gigabytes (GB).

この動画は約1ギガの容量を使います。

This video uses approximately 1 gigabyte of capacity.


In this sentence, 'ギガ' refers to gigabytes, specifically the data consumed via internet usage.

ネット速度が速くなるにつれ、ギガの消費量も増加しています。

As internet speeds increase, the consumption of gigabytes also rises.
